How it works

From consultation
to coming home

1

International treatment consultation

A Doc2Go physician reviews your records and scans, discusses your goals and gives you an honest opinion — including whether travelling is actually necessary. Sometimes the right answer is a Nigerian specialist, and we'll tell you so.

2

Second opinions & options

We obtain specialist opinions from suitable hospitals abroad and present you a shortlist — typically two to three accredited centres — with indicative costs, timelines and what to expect at each.

3

Referral & acceptance

Once you choose, we handle the referral: medical reports translated and transferred, treatment plan confirmed, and the hospital's official acceptance and cost letter issued for your visa application.

4

Travel & admission

Visa support letters, flight and accommodation guidance, airport pickup arrangements and a clear admission-day plan — for you and any accompanying family member.

5

Care while you're away

We stay in contact with you and the hospital during treatment, keep your family informed with your consent, and collect every report for your Nigerian medical file.

6

Home again — and still cared for

Back in Abuja, your recovery continues with Doc2Go: follow-up reviews, medication management, home nursing and rehabilitation coordination, exactly as your surgeons prescribed.
